Apple warns proposed UK law will affect software updates around the world | Apple may leave the UK if required to provide advance notice of product updates.


Apple may leave the UK if required to provide advance notice of product updates.

Apple is "deeply concerned" that proposed changes to a United Kingdom law could give the UK government unprecedented power to "secretly veto" privacy and security updates to its products and services, the tech giant said in a statement provided to Ars. Advertisement Ahead of that debate, Apple described the amendments on Monday as "an unprecedented overreach by the government" that "if enacted" could allow the UK to "attempt to secretly veto new user protections globally, preventing us from ever offering them to customers." The proposed changes, Apple said, "would suppress innovation, stifle commerce, and—when combined with purported extraterritorial application—make the Home Office the de facto global arbiter of what level of data security and encryption are permissible."
